html.mb-motion .mb-reveal{opacity:0;transform:translateY(28px)}html.mb-motion .mb-split .mb-line,html.mb-motion .mb-split .mb-char{will-change:transform}.mb-reveal{transition:opacity .8s var(--mb-ease-out),transform .8s var(--mb-ease-out)}.mb-reveal.is-visible{opacity:1;transform:none}.mb-reveal.delay-1{transition-delay:.08s}.mb-reveal.delay-2{transition-delay:.16s}.mb-reveal.delay-3{transition-delay:.24s}.mb-split .mb-line-mask{overflow:hidden;display:block}html.mb-motion .mb-split .mb-line{display:block;transform:translateY(110%);transition:transform .9s var(--mb-ease-out)}html.mb-motion .mb-split.is-revealed .mb-line{transform:translateY(0)}.mb-cursor{position:fixed;top:0;left:0;z-index:99999;width:10px;height:10px;border-radius:50%;background:var(--mb-yellow);pointer-events:none;mix-blend-mode:difference;transform:translate3d(-50%,-50%,0);transition:width .25s var(--mb-ease),height .25s var(--mb-ease),opacity .25s;opacity:0}.mb-cursor.is-active{opacity:1}.mb-cursor.is-hover{width:48px;height:48px}body.mb-has-cursor{cursor:none}body.mb-has-cursor a,body.mb-has-cursor button{cursor:none}.mb-magnetic{transition:transform .35s var(--mb-ease-out);will-change:transform}.mb-marquee{overflow:hidden;white-space:nowrap;width:100%;display:flex;flex-direction:row!important;flex-wrap:nowrap!important;align-items:center}.mb-marquee-track{display:inline-flex;gap:clamp(2rem, 5vw, 5rem);padding-right:clamp(2rem, 5vw, 5rem);will-change:transform;flex:0 0 auto!important;width:auto!important;flex-wrap:nowrap!important}.mb-marquee-item{font-family:var(--mb-font-display);font-size:clamp(1.5rem, 4vw, 3rem);letter-spacing:-.02em;display:inline-flex;align-items:center;white-space:nowrap;flex:0 0 auto!important}.mb-marquee-band{width:100%;border-top:1px solid var(--mb-line);border-bottom:1px solid var(--mb-line)}.mb-marquee-item,.mb-marquee-item .elementor-heading-title{font-family:"Saira Condensed",var(--mb-font-display);font-stretch:75%;font-weight:700;letter-spacing:0}.mb-marquee:not(.mb-dark) .mb-marquee-item,.mb-marquee:not(.mb-dark) .mb-marquee-item .mb-mark{color:var(--mb-black)}.mb-card{display:block}.mb-card .mb-card-media{overflow:hidden;border-radius:var(--mb-radius)}.mb-card .mb-card-media img{display:block;width:100%;transition:transform .6s var(--mb-ease-out)}.mb-card:hover .mb-card-media img{transform:scale(1.05)}.elementor-element-tm_grid_row .mb-card-media img{aspect-ratio:4 / 5;object-fit:cover;object-position:center 18%}.elementor-element-tm_grid_row .mb-h3 .elementor-heading-title{font-size:1.5rem;line-height:1.2}.elementor-element-tm_grid_row .mb-label,.elementor-element-tm_grid_row .mb-label .elementor-heading-title{font-family:var(--mb-font-body);font-size:1.0625rem;text-transform:none;letter-spacing:0;line-height:1.45;color:#3a3a3a}.elementor-element-tm_grid_row .mb-link .elementor-heading-title{font-size:.95rem}.mb-parallax{will-change:transform}.elementor-location-header{position:-webkit-sticky;position:sticky;top:0;z-index:100}.mb-header{background:var(--mb-white);transition:padding .3s var(--mb-ease),background .3s var(--mb-ease),box-shadow .3s var(--mb-ease)}.mb-header.is-stuck{box-shadow:0 1px 0 var(--mb-line)}.mb-acc-panel{max-height:0;overflow:hidden;transition:max-height .45s var(--mb-ease)}.mb-acc.open .mb-acc-panel{max-height:600px}.mb-reveal{opacity:1;transform:none}html.mb-motion .mb-reveal{opacity:0;transform:translateY(28px)}@media (prefers-reduced-motion:reduce){html.mb-motion .mb-reveal,html.mb-motion .mb-split .mb-line{opacity:1!important;transform:none!important}.mb-cursor{display:none!important}.mb-marquee-track{animation:none!important;transform:none!important}*,*::before,*::after{animation-duration:.001ms!important;animation-iteration-count:1!important;transition-duration:.001ms!important;scroll-behavior:auto!important}}